What is Business Transformation Coaching?
Think of business transformation coaching as a master guide for your company’s biggest journey. Most people know about regular coaching, where a person works on being a better boss. But this is different. It looks at your whole business—your people, your tools, and your goals—all at once. It is like having a map, a compass, and a seasoned explorer by your side as you cross a new land.
When you use business transformation coaching, you aren’t just fixing a small leak. You are building a whole new ship. It helps you make a big shift in how things work. Instead of just doing “business as usual,” you learn how to change the way your company thinks and acts. This is important because many businesses fail when they try to change without a plan. According to Forbes, many big changes in companies fail because they don’t have the right support.

How it differs from regular coaching
Regular executive coaching usually focuses on one person. It helps a leader stay calm or speak better. But business transformation coaching is much bigger. It focuses on the entire organization.
While regular coaching might help you run a faster race, transformation coaching helps you decide if you are even running in the right direction. It involves planning for the future and making sure every single person in the office knows the plan. Building stronger leaders and teams
Change is scary for most people. Good coaching helps leaders understand these feelings. When a leader has high “emotional intelligence,” they can talk to their team in a way that makes everyone feel safe and excited.
Coaching also helps teams stop working in “silos.” A silo is when the marketing team doesn’t talk to the sales team, and no one knows what the boss is doing. This lack of talking causes mistakes and wastes time. Coaching breaks those walls down so everyone works together like a well-oiled machine. Avoiding common pitfalls
Many transformations fail because of simple mistakes. Sometimes the boss doesn’t tell the team the whole plan, which makes people nervous. Other times, people agree to change but then go back to their old ways because they don’t have a system to keep them on track.

What is the difference between coaching and consulting?
A consultant is like a mechanic who fixes your car. They do the work for you and then leave. A coach is like a driving instructor who teaches you how to drive the car better, even in a storm.
